Plant-Based Keto

In my practice, I replace animal fats with fermented plant oils such as olive, avocado, and algae-derived DHA. These oils provide essential fatty acids while delivering fewer calories than butter or lard, which helps clients stay within their energy targets.

Clients on a plant-based keto plan maintain ketosis through careful net-carb tracking, but they also gain a noticeable boost in dietary fiber. Increased fiber supports gut health and has been linked to a lower risk of colon cancer in long-term studies, adding a protective layer beyond weight management.

Protein comes from legumes, tofu, tempeh, and seitan. I rotate chickpeas, lentils, and pea protein isolates to meet roughly 40% of daily protein needs without pushing carbohydrate limits. This rotation also diversifies amino acid profiles and keeps meals interesting.

A typical weekly menu includes a tofu scramble with spinach for breakfast, a salad of mixed greens, avocado, and toasted pumpkin seeds for lunch, and a cauliflower-rice stir-fry with tempeh and coconut cream for dinner. Across the day, net carbs stay around 18 grams, comfortably below the 50-gram threshold that defines keto for most adults.

Because plant-based keto emphasizes whole foods, I often add a small serving of fermented vegetables like kimchi to boost probiotic content. Clients report better digestion and sustained energy, which I attribute to the synergy of healthy fats and microbial diversity.


Specialty Diets for Metabolic Disorders

When I counsel families affected by PKU, the diet hinges on limiting phenylalanine while supplying enough protein for growth. Processed low-phenylalanine foods, specialized medical formulas, and targeted mineral supplements become the pillars of the plan.

Guidelines recommend a daily phenylalanine allowance of roughly 6 mg per kilogram of body weight, adjusted weekly based on serum phenylalanine concentrations. I collaborate with physicians to interpret lab results and modify the diet promptly, preventing the neurocognitive setbacks documented in recent cohort studies.

Adherence matters. Clinical observations reveal that children who strictly follow the low-phenylalanine regimen experience a marked reduction in seizure frequency and improved attention scores. The diet therefore functions as a first-line therapeutic strategy rather than a supplemental measure.

Beyond PKU, I adapt similar principles for other metabolic conditions such as maple syrup urine disease and certain mitochondrial disorders. The common thread is a precise calculation of amino acid intake, regular monitoring, and a menu that balances taste with therapeutic need.

Education is a core component. I conduct hands-on workshops where families learn to read food labels, measure portion sizes, and incorporate fortified products without feeling restricted. This empowerment translates into higher long-term compliance and better health outcomes.

Healthy Low-Carb Options for Veg-Friendly Foodies

For vegan-oriented keto enthusiasts, fermented soy products like tempeh and miso are indispensable. A typical serving supplies around eight grams of net carbs while delivering a complete protein profile that supports muscle maintenance.

Nuts such as macadamia and pecans serve as calorie-dense, low-carb powerhouses. Two ounces provide roughly 21 grams of healthy monounsaturated fats, making them ideal for meeting energy needs without spiking blood sugar.

Sprouted grains, including barley and spelt, can be tossed into salads or used as a side dish. Sprouting increases iron bioavailability by about 30% and raises protein content, helping to offset common micronutrient gaps in vegan diets.

A weekly rotation that features cauliflower rice, coconut-milk-based curries, and tomato-rich sauces keeps the palate satisfied. Clients report a noticeable drop in meal fatigue, which analytics show can improve adherence rates by a significant margin.

When I design grocery lists for these clients, I prioritize items that are minimally processed, fiber-rich, and low in net carbs. By combining fermented foods, high-fat nuts, and sprouted grains, I create menus that are both nutritionally complete and delightfully varied.
